At a birthday party, the celebrant pops a corked fruit wine. If the cork shoots out of the bottle at an angle of 40o to the horizontal and travels a horizontal distance of 4.50m in 1.25s. Calculate the initial speed of the cork.

  • A. 4.2ms-1
  • B. 4.7ms-1
  • C. 5.6ms-1
  • D. 7.1ms-1

Correct Answer: B. 4.7ms-1

Explanation

R = Ucos\(\theta\) x t

U = \(\frac{R}{Cos \theta \times t}\)

= \(\frac{4.50}{Cos40N.25}\)

= 4.699m/s
